Transaction 12e32965c77ea79a9b882a5df8cf9615e997badd600cd7ec9592d6d1d7ebf6f8
1 Input
1 Output
-
12e32965c77ea79a9b882a5df8cf9615e997badd600cd7ec9592d6d1d7ebf6f8:0
- value
- 3551785
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d80bc6638cab57e282148c74de08b2791b87e962 OP_EQUAL
- address
- MTbWJ1BJbjkXZEDnkdZbio4wgBdANE67DW